Tips for Buying Restaurants In New Haven, CT

Conduct Thorough Due Diligence

Before committing to any restaurant purchase in New Haven, CT, it's crucial to meticulously review the business’s financial statements, licensing, lease agreements, and health inspection records. Analyze at least the past three years of financials to gauge revenue consistency, seasonality, and profitability. Ensure that all local permits and state licenses are current, and inquire about any past or pending health code violations. This groundwork will not only validate the asking price but also prevent potential surprises after acquisition.

Assess the Location and Local Market

New Haven is known for its vibrant food scene, largely influenced by its diverse community and the presence of Yale University. Evaluate the restaurant’s proximity to high-traffic areas, such as campus, downtown, or residential neighborhoods. Research nearby competitors and local demographics to determine if the cuisine and concept of the business align with local dining trends and customer preferences. A well-situated restaurant with the right market fit can significantly boost your chances of success.

Plan for Transition and Retention

A seamless transition is essential when taking over an existing restaurant. Develop a clear plan to retain key staff, including chefs and managers, as their experience and customer relationships are often valuable assets. Introduce yourself to regular customers and reassure them about continuity and any improvements you plan to introduce. Maintaining consistency in service and menu, while gradually implementing updates, helps preserve the restaurant’s reputation and ensures steady cash flow during ownership change.
